What Are Horizontal Roller Impact Windows?
Horizontal roller impact windows are one category of sliding window that features one or more sashes move horizontally rather than opening vertically. What sets them apart from standard sliding windows is the laminated safety glazing embedded within each panel. This glazing consists of two panes of tempered or annealed glass fused with a tough interlayer — usually polyvinyl butyral (PVB) — that holds fragments in place on impact.
The surrounding structure is a key part of the system. STS Impact Windows & Doors works with horizontal roller impact windows built from reinforced vinyl frames that hold up to salt air season after season. The roller hardware is built to operate quietly even after years of use. Multi-point locking hardware hold the panel firmly in place when secured against weather.
From an engineering standpoint, these windows work by precision-machined rollers mounted at the lower edge of the frame. Smooth lateral movement means no binding in humid conditions. When engaged, the window's weatherstripping form an airtight envelope against hurricane-force gusts — exactly the level of protection Florida's Miami-Dade and Broward standards mandate.
Benefits of Horizontal Roller Impact Windows
- Hurricane-Force Wind Resistance: Horizontal roller impact windows are built to resist category 4 and 5 hurricane conditions, securing your property intact during a storm.
- Eliminate Hurricane Shutters: Because the impact glazing is part of the window itself, homeowners don't have to install storm shutters before a storm.
- Lower Utility Bills: The laminated double-pane glass limits solar heat gain, lowering AC demand in South Florida's intense summer heat.
- Sound Dampening: The same interlayer that resists wind also reduces neighborhood disturbances, making interiors significantly calmer.
- Fade-Resistant Glass: Horizontal roller impact windows filter out up to 99% of ultraviolet radiation, protecting flooring, furniture, and artwork from bleaching.
- No Swing Clearance Needed: Because the sash slides horizontally, there's no outward projection, making these windows a great match for tight exterior spaces.
- Burglar Resistance: Multi-point security locks combined with shatter-resistant glazing make horizontal roller impact windows significantly harder to force open than standard windows.
- Premium Discounts: Many Florida homeowners receive meaningful savings on homeowner's insurance when they invest in approved impact products.
The Horizontal Roller Impact Windows Installation Journey Step by Step
- On-Site Assessment and Planning — A experienced STS Impact Windows & Doors technician visits your property to measure each opening. Accurate measurements are non-negotiable for horizontal roller impact windows because even minor gaps can undermine the impact rating. We walk through your product preferences during this appointment.
- Product Selection and Custom Ordering — After measurements are confirmed, you pick available frame profiles and glazing types that match your architecture. Horizontal roller impact windows are made to order in multiple configurations to fit virtually any opening.
- Pulling the Required Permits — STS Impact Windows & Doors submits all required documentation with the local building department. Projects like this must meet Florida Building Code, and our team confirms that every product is code-compliant before any work is started.
- Extracting and Disposing of Prior Windows — On the day our crew arrives, the old units are extracted without damage to surrounding surfaces to avoid harming stucco or drywall. Debris and old materials are hauled away by our installation team.
- Securing and Weatherproofing the Frame — The new horizontal roller impact window frame is positioned in the rough opening and secured with code-approved fasteners as required by the engineering specs. Waterproofing membrane and caulk are installed at every perimeter joint to prevent water intrusion.
- Installing and Aligning the Sashes — The impact-rated glazing panels are set into the track and calibrated for effortless sliding. The installation crew verify that the rollers make full contact with the track and that latches seat properly.
- Quality Check and Client Review — Each completed project receives a thorough performance check before we leave. You'll be shown how to operate the windows and signs of routine maintenance items.

Are horizontal roller impact windows difficult to open and close?
Not at all. Quality horizontal roller impact windows slide with minimal effort on precision rollers. Laminated units are denser than non-impact alternatives due to the laminated construction, but the roller hardware is engineered to make operation feel light and easy. Regular cleaning of the tracks ensures long-term here smooth operation throughout the window's lifespan.
How long do horizontal roller impact windows hold up?
Well-made horizontal roller impact windows have a long service life — leading brands rate them for a lifetime in most Florida conditions. Impact glazing doesn't degrade the way non-impact units do. Aluminum and reinforced vinyl frames resist corrosion and UV damage more effectively than wood or standard aluminum.
Do horizontal roller impact windows help me get homeowner's insurance discounts?
Absolutely, for most policyholders. Florida insurance regulations mandates insurers to offer discounts to homeowners who add impact-rated openings. Horizontal roller impact windows that carry Miami-Dade Notice of Acceptance (NOA) or Florida Product Approval usually meet the criteria for these credits.
